So... for those of you who don't already know, AAC's Daily Drive does actually support Virtual Player Count (as well as all other EX Options, I think)... but only if you run the game directly, and not via Steam (i.e. find the game directory and run the "cactus" executable yourself... if you run the game via Steam, VPC will be disabled for the Dailies, even if Steam is in Offline Mode)! =)
----------
[A little extra info for anybody interested]
[Location note: If you don't know where the game directory is, you should be able to find it by right-clicking the game in Steam, selecting "Properties" then "Local Files" then "Browse"]
[Save file note: Running the game directly uses a different Save File location, so if you want to use your Steam AAC save file (which you should be able to find at "Steam/userdata/(user#)/250110/remote" (or a similar location, depending on your OS or other factors)), just copy that save file (game0a.sav) into the "cactus_Data" subdirectory in your game directory]
[Gameplay note: Because you're not running the game through Steam, the game will look at your OS for date and time info... so you can actually choose any day you want simply by changing your OS's date and time! Also, the game will allow you to play the Dailies as many times as you want, instead of just once (the Offline Dailies use a different set of seeds, though, so they will be different from the Online Dailies)]
